Transaction 24ede406adf1204b4a45f993ace45f852d957b95a9b0e53c6994288308abf5e3

17 Input
1 Outputs
  • 24ede406adf1204b4a45f993ace45f852d957b95a9b0e53c6994288308abf5e3:0
  • value  5225914
    address  35vUQavMBJseUM9D3K9Ut4PhhGx917JD7H